Best Magnesium by Form
- Glycinate: best starting point for many readers who want a gentler daily capsule.
- Citrate: useful budget form, but more likely to feel GI-active for sensitive readers.
- L-threonate: specialty brain-health-focused form, usually more expensive and not a general magnesium replacement.
- Malate: useful inside disclosed multi-form blends.
- Complex: good only when forms and elemental magnesium are clearly listed.
How to Choose a Magnesium Supplement
Start With the Form
Magnesium glycinate is the best starting point for many readers because it is commonly chosen for tolerance. Citrate is affordable and widely available, but it can be more GI-active. L-threonate is a specialty form that costs more. Malate is usually most useful as part of a disclosed blend.
Check Elemental Magnesium, Not Just Compound Weight
Labels can show the compound amount and the elemental magnesium amount differently. Compare the actual magnesium per serving, not only the large number on the front of the bottle.
Do Not Chase the Highest Dose
More is not automatically better. Large servings can cause GI discomfort, and total intake matters when you already eat magnesium-rich foods or use multivitamins.
Be Careful With Medical Context
If you take medication, are pregnant, have kidney-related concerns, or are using magnesium because of persistent symptoms, get qualified guidance before picking a product from a roundup.

Which magnesium form is best?
Glycinate is the best starting point for many readers. Citrate can be useful and affordable, L-threonate is a specialty option, and blends can be useful when the forms are clearly disclosed.
Is magnesium glycinate better than citrate?
Glycinate is often preferred for tolerance. Citrate is affordable and common, but some readers find it more GI-active.
Should athletes take magnesium?
Athletes should first look at diet quality, sweat losses, total mineral intake, and any clinician guidance. A supplement can help fill a gap, but it is not a substitute for a complete nutrition plan.
Can I take magnesium every day?
Follow the product label and consider your total intake from food and other supplements. If you feel like you need high-dose magnesium every day, get personalized guidance.
